What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Prague to Toronto?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Prague to Toronto,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Saturday is the most expensive. Flying from Toronto back to Prague, the best deals are generally found on Wednesday, with Friday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port is March, where tickets cost $609 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are August and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,025 and $796 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Prague to Toronto Pearson Intl Airport,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 33%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 15 weeks before departure.

YYZ

For a quick trip to downtown Toronto, take the UP Express train from Pearson's Terminal 1. It runs every 15 minutes and takes 25 minutes.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Prague and Toronto?

    Yes, you'll most likely have to show a valid passport before boarding the plane in Prague and on arrival in Toronto.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Prague to Toronto?

    Air Canada, and Lufthansa offer inflight Wi-Fi service on the Prague to Toronto fl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Prague to Toronto?

    The Airbus A330-300 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Prague to Toronto fl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Prague to Toronto?

    Star Alliance is the only airline alliance operating flights between Prague and Toronto.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Prague to Toronto?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Toronto with an airline and back to Prague with another airline. Booking your flights between Prague and YYZ can sometimes prove cheaper using this method.
